I'm trying to get the black panel back onto the window tracks but cant seem to do it.
Does anyone have some tips on how to do this?

I got a g coupe that's why. ours arent blk like that. looks better blk. anyway ive done it quite a few times. trick is to strengthen ur fingers and lift it up through the big holes. its gonna hurt and be hard but after a few tries itll align at the bottom screw hole. then hand tighten it (might wanna get an assistant for that). after that the top should automatically be pretty close and screw the top. that's the only way man.

Is there a way to reset the window motor without closing the door? I don't know how to take off the lock cables, and literally let the door pannel hang in by those and set it to the side.
I Believe one cable is a ball and the other has an L shaped fitting on it.
Pop the white plastic piece out of it's clip, then either lift the cable end out of it's hole or twist the cable to line up with its slot and lift it out.
They are pretty straight forward when you look at it.

It is on the B pillar down near the bottom. It's just a switch that pushes in when the door is closed. Push it in and the window will index up even with the door open.
